The arrangements of veins and veinlets is called venation. Venation is classified into reticulate and parallel venations.

Parallel


In parallel venation , veins run parallel to each other within a lamina. Most monocotyledons show parallel venation.

Reticulate


In reticulate venation , veinlets form a network within the lamina. Most dicotyledons show reticulate venation.
